Hmmm.  It's been a while, but I had a similar problem.
On my MacBSD machine running Netatalk, I can't use the network browser
to mount volumes.  Only the "chooser" which is to be phased out.

On my Linux PC running Netatalk+asun, the network browser works fine
(as well as the chooser).  I don't have a solution, but I know that
the netatalk+asun supports appleshareIP which the older version doesn't.

Is far as I know, nobody's made a package out of the "netatalk+asun"
source.
